본문 바로가기

리눅스

(7)
설지된 OS 와 JDK 가 32비트인지 64비트인지 확인 - OS 인 리눅스 버전은 아래 명령 실행시 64 가 찍힘 getconf LONG_BIT - 자바 개발킷인 JDK 버전은 아래 명령 실행시 64 비트가 아니면 Running a 64-bit JVM is not supported... 찍힘 java -d64 -version
리눅스 서버에서 갑작스런 Disk Full 경험시, 삭제된 파일을 프로세스가 잡고 있는 문제 http://greenfinger.tistory.com/m/180
리눅스, 한 달 이전에 생성된 파일 삭제 find /logs -mtime +30 -name '*.txt' -exec rm -f {} \;.txt 파일이 아니면 다르게 세팅
리눅스 free 메모리 부족은 OS 가 잡는 cache 때문.. vm.swappiness File I/O 가 발생할 때 해당 파일에 대하여 cache 를 리눅스가 잡는데..한 번 잡아 놓은 캐시를 도대체가 release 하지 않고 그냥 잡고 있어서..웹서버가 메모리 부족으로 뻗어 버리는 한심한 사태가 발생하더군요.. ㅠ. 리눅스 커널 2.6 부터는 아래와 같이 옵션 조정이 가능하답니다. ^^;커널은 아래 명령어를 실행하면 알 수 있어요.uname -r 1. http://www.hancom.com/faq.faqOpscsolutionView.do?listReset=&faqcd=007&sch_default_depth_1=007&sch_depth_1=007&sch_depth_2=000&sch_depth_3=&sch_searchKey=&sch_searchValue=&sch_searchValue2=&s..
리눅스 버전 비트수, 32bit or 64bit o OS 프롬프트에서 uname -ao OS 프롬프트에서 cat /etc/redhat-releaseo OS 프롬프트에서 file /sbin/init o getconf LONG_BIT : 비트 확인o cat /proc/version : 버전 확인 Linux 2.4.21-4.EL #1 Fri Oct 3 18:13:58 EDT 2003 i686 i686 i386 GNU/LinuxRed Hat Enterprise Linux AS release 3 (Taroon)/sbin/init: ELF 32-bit LSB executable, Intel 80386, version 1 (SYSV), for GNU/Linux 2.2.5, dynamically linked (uses shared libs), stripped Lin..
리눅스 디렉토리는 심볼릭 링크로 연결 아래와 같이 리눅스에서 링크를 걸어 보세요. ln -s /aa/bb/cc/dd /ee/ff/gg/dd -s 옵션은 심볼릭 링크를 건다는 것이구요.. 디렉토리를 링크할 때는 심볼릭 링크만 가능합니다. 상기와 같이 링크가 걸렸다면.. cd /ee/ff/gg/dd 로 했을때 경로가 /aa/bb/cc/dd/ 로 바뀝니다. 링크를 설치할때 구태여 cd /ee/ff/gg 로 가서 링크할 필요는 없어요. 만약, pwd 가 /ee/ff/gg/ 인 상태라면.. ln -s /aa/bb/cc/dd dd 라고 하거나 ln -s /aa/bb/cc/dd /ee/ff/gg/dd 모두 동일하게 작동합니다. 만약 /aa/bb/cc/dd/a1/b1/c1 경로를 2개 서버 이상이 NFS 로 공유하고 있다면, /aa/bb/cc/dd 까지만..
리눅스 명령어, 끝에 & 를 사용하는 이유 리눅스 서버에서 불필요한 파일을 삭제하는 명령어를 내리면, 해당 파일이 적은 경우에는 금새 삭제가 되지만 수시간 소요되는 작업도 있다. 그리고, 삭제 명령을 내렸는데.. 터미널이 끊기면 삭제 명령도 끊어져서 더이상 삭제가 되지 않는다. 이런 경우 삭제 명령어 뒤에 '&' 를 덧붙이면.. 터미널이 끊어져도 삭제 명령이 완료되기 전까지는 삭제 작업이 지속적으로 이루어진다. & 를 사용하지 않으면, 모니터 앞을 떠나기가 많이 망설여지게 되져.. 여러가지 이유로다가.. ㅋㅋ 물론, kill -9 명령으로 해당 프로세스를 죽이면 '&' 를 붙여서 작업되던 삭제명령어도 중간에 강제 종료가 된다. 삭제가 되면 되살리지 못하므로, 이런 작업을 할 때는 심사숙고를 해야 하고.. 무의식적으로 엔터를 여러번 두드리는 습관은..